Lauchlin M. Currie was born in 1897. Currie was a chemical engineer who worked in barrier production at the Houdaille-Hershey plant in Decatur, IL. He also worked in graphite production in West Virginia and North Carolina.

Lauchlin M. Currie’s Timeline
1897 Born.

1983 Passed away.
